For the heads of department: the group policy with Averlane Mutual renews on 1 November. Premiums are up 9% owing to last year's warehouse claim at the Dunhollow site. I've obtained two alternative quotes; both exclude flood cover, which we need. Broker meetings are booked for mid-October, and the claims history file is in the shared drive. Please hold renewal decisions until Selda reviews the terms against the note that follows.

board note of fajef-kadug: Project Oliath slips by six weeks because of the tooling delay.

Subject: Handover on Spokeshift

Hi all — quick heads-up for the security review: I'm rotating off the Spokeshift rebalancing tool at month's end, so the threat-model questions and the depot-access findings shouldn't come to me anymore. Everything's documented in the handover doc. Going forward, please direct all review items to the new owner named below.

signatory, hawip-bafop: Quenmir Gorvan Rusdor

MEMO — Board of Directors

Pilot agreement signed with Quillmark Stores, a regional retail chain, covering twelve locations. Our Saffron Ledger point-of-sale units install next month; eight-week evaluation follows. Success metrics: transaction speed, staff adoption, shrinkage reduction. Costs absorbed within the existing Gantry budget. Quillmark has exclusivity in its region for the pilot term only. Expansion terms remain open. Further strategic detail for the board appears in the note below.

board note of kadug-tawig: Only 5 of the 100 pilot accounts renewed Oliath, so a churn review is set for April 15.